Frozen Pipe Water Removal Cost in Medfield, MA

Prices for Frozen Pipe Water Removal services can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Medfield, MA. Our team will work closely with you to provide a detailed estimate of the costs involved.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Assessment and Containment $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area
Water Removal $500 – $2,500 Amount of water, equipment required
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, equipment required
Sanitation and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, equipment required
Reconstruction and Repair $2,000 – $10,000 Size of affected area, materials required

How do I prevent Frozen Pipe Water Removal in the future?

To prevent Frozen Pipe Water Removal in the future, make sure to insulate your pipes, keep your home warm during cold weather, and have a plan in place in case of an emergency.
